Music Is Art Festival 2005: | |
![]() |
Upon returning to Buffalo, NY, I have done many freelance camera gigs, my favorite of which was the Music is Art 2005 Festival. This festival, founded by Robbie Takac of the GooGoo Dolls and run by his studio ChameleonWest, raises money to buy instruments for public school children. For two days, from 10am - 10pm, bands changed on two stages every 15 minutes like clockwork. I volunteered as the pit camera on Stage 2, shooting over 20 bands per day. |
National Poetry Slam 2002-2005: | |
![]() |
As the Video Project Coordinator for Poetry Slam, Inc.'s annual competition, the National Poetry Slam, I recruited and managed multiple crews, shooting an average 70 events over 4 days. The position includes negotiating all broadcast rights, overseeing rights and releases and contracts for all outside projects, both community and professional, business plans, budgets, contracts and releases, supervising post-production of for-sale product, and outlined and implementing the fulfillment system. Of course, I also tape the event myself. |
